Subsquid(SQD)是什麼?Web3 的去中心化數據查詢基礎設施

本文為機器翻譯
展示原文
什麼是Subsquid (SQD)
什麼是Subsquid (SQD)

什麼是Subsquid (SQD)?

Subsquid是一個去中心化的查詢協議和資料湖,旨在幫助從100多個不同的第一層和第二層區塊鏈中提取、處理和訪問鏈上資料,包括EVM、Substrate以及Solana、Cosmos(即將推出)等鏈。

與之前的競爭對手如The Graph不同,Subsquid採用靈活的模組化設計,利用SQLite和DuckDB,整合ZK證明、可信執行環境(TEE),以提供來自快速、低成本區塊的實時歷史和未完成區塊的查詢能力。

Subsquid如何運作?

SQD的運作模型
SQD的運作模型

Subsquid網路按分散式查詢引擎結構設計,包括多個元件:

  • 資料提供者:提供鏈上資料(目前支援EVM和Substrate,即將支援Cosmos、Solana)。
    資料提供者的運作模型
    資料提供者的運作模型
  • 排程器:將資料從提供者分發和同步到工作節點。
    排程器的運作模型
    排程器的運作模型
  • 工作節點:挖礦和處理資料以響應查詢,並從SQD代幣獲得獎勵。
  • 日誌收集器:記錄工作節點的日誌,並存儲在IPFS上。
  • 獎勵管理器:根據工作節點的效能和質押代幣數量計算獎勵。
  • 資料消費者:透過閘道器查詢資料。質押越多的SQD代幣,頻寬越大。

工作節點對資料查詢進行數字簽名,允許驗證查詢並懲罰作弊的工作節點。

Subsquid生態系統中的產品

  • SQD網路: 去中心化查詢引擎基礎設施,為200多個網路提供歷史和實時資料。
    Subsquid的網路
    Subsquid的網路
  • Squid SDK: Typescript工具包,幫助構建索引器、批次資料提取器、解碼日誌、交易過濾等。
  • SQD Cloud: 雲部署索引器的PaaS服務,支援Postgres、RPC、零停機。
    SubSquid雲
    SubSquid雲
  • SQD Firehose: 介面卡,使用SQD網路的資料替代傳統RPC。
  • ApeWorx外掛: 與ApeWorx框架整合,快速訪問資料。
[以下部分保持相同的翻譯風格,完整翻譯全文]

關於Subsquid的常見問題

  1. Subsquid與The Graph有何不同? – Subsquid更加靈活(模組化),支援非以太坊虛擬機器和實時查詢。
  2. 如何獲取SQD代幣? – 參與執行工作節點、質押/委託、測試網或參與SQD的活動。
  3. Subsquid在AI中的應用價值是什麼? – Subsquid提供的Web3結構化資料和實時資料可用於AI代理的訓練和推理。

總結

Subsquid網路是一個先進的Web3資料查詢生態系統,支援實時、鏈上和鏈下查詢,查詢成本極低。如果說The Graph是Web3.0時代的谷歌,那麼Subsquid就是去中心化的"AWS S3 + BigQuery",適用於多鏈時代。

來源
免責聲明:以上內容僅為作者觀點,不代表Followin的任何立場,不構成與Followin相關的任何投資建議。
喜歡
收藏
評論